USC-Oregon Report Card

| | Comments (3) |

Here's the grades for Saturday's game.


RESULT: No. 9 USC 44, No. 23 Oregon 10
RECORD: 3-1, 1-1
WEEK 4 GPA: B-

QUARTERBACK

Mark Sanchez shook off fumble, what about bruised knee?

B+

RUNNING BACKS

Stafon Johnson's nifty run cries out for more carries.
C+

WIDE RECEIVERS
Maybe David Ausberry will crack the rotation now. Or not.
B+

OFFENSIVE LINE

No Oregon State-like meltdown and Alex Parsons filled in nicely.

B-

DEFENSIVE LINE

Jurrell Casey's replaced Averill Spicer in the nose-tackle rotation.

B+

LINEBACKERS

Brian Cushing, Kaluka Maiava and Michael Morgan made 22 tackles.

B+

SECONDARY
Kevin Ellison stopped the run. But Oregon stopped the pass.

B

SPECIAL TEAMS
Will Joe McKnight return punts this week?

C

COACHING
This performance showed why points still deducted for last week's inexcusable loss.

C+
